Loreauville–A Mass of Christian Burial will be conducted for Bruce M. Guidry, 71, on Friday; July 25, 2025, at St. Joseph Catholic Church at 10:00 a.m. with Father Barry Crochet as Celebrant. A private family entombment will follow the service.
With heavy hearts, we announce the passing of Bruce Guidry — a devoted father, proud grandfather, loyal friend, and one-of-a-kind soul whose presence filled every room with warmth and energy.
Bruce lived a life rich in passion, laughter, and love. Whether he was scuba diving into the deep blue, spear fishing in quiet waters, or simply enjoying the serenity of a boat ride, the water was his sanctuary. He was never far from the outdoors and always close to the things that brought him joy. Bruce had a special love for the simple pleasures of life — especially a strong cup of good coffee and a weekend BBQ surrounded by family and friends. He was a man who found happiness in the moments that mattered most: watching his grandchildren play soccer and baseball, catching up with loved ones, and making memories that will last a lifetime.
Above all, Bruce was a dedicated father to his four children and a proud grandfather to his four grandchildren. His greatest joy was spending time with them, cheering them on from the sidelines, and sharing his love for life in every way he could. He was a hard worker, a dependable coworker, and a man who always kept himself busy — never idle, always involved, and endlessly giving of his time and heart. Bruce Guidry will be remembered not only for the life he lived, but for the love he gave. He leaves behind a legacy of strength, laughter, and unwavering devotion to the people and passions that defined his life. He will be deeply missed and forever cherished.
Bruce is survived by his children Travis Guidry of Orlando, Fl., Chad Guidry and wife Heather of Prattville, Al., Brandi Guidry and fiancé James Hewell of New Iberia, Skyla Guidry, and fiancé Devin Perez of Abita Springs, La; grandchildren, Landyn Guidry, Paxtyn Guidry, John Allen Hewell, Charles “Charlie” Hewell; siblings, Linda G. Hebert, Nancy G. Dore,’ William “Billy” Guidry, Mary Guidry Guidry; former wives, Debra Oubre, and Linette Carlan.
He was preceded in death by his parents, Lester, and Ida LeBlanc Guidry, and one brother, Mark Guidry.
